Sixt rent a car introduces Mercedes S-Class to Heathrow
Sixt rent a car has continued to invest in its premium fleet with the introduction of the new Mercedes S-Class at its London Heathrow branch.
The vehicles will be available to hire from 29th October and will increase the total size of Sixt’s fleet of Mercedes, the largest in Europe.
“The addition of the S-Class Mercedes now gives our loyal business customers another premium option that they only get with us. We are proud not only by the scale and breadth of the fleet but the customer service and convenience that we offer at Sixt Heathrow,” said Ian Feast, Group Managing Director Operations.
The S-Class range has been a driver of innovation in the automotive sector for more than 30 years spearheading the introduction of anti-lock brakes and airbags in the European market. The latest model follows in this tradition with the debut of an intelligent suspension system that uses cameras and sensors to build a 360 degree picture of the car’s surroundings and responds accordingly.
